What do you look for in terms of culture -- structured or entrepreneurial?
Submitted by: AdministratorA good answer is to discuss the importance of having both elements in a company As Junior Process Improvement. Structure is good to maintain a focus on priorities and making sure people are productive but having an entrepreneurial spirit can help cultivate new ideas that can truly help the company.
